Something Smells Musty? How to Identify and Eliminate Mold in Your Home
A musty smell in your home is more than just an unpleasant odor—it can be a warning sign of hidden mold growth. Mold thrives in damp, humid environments and can spread quickly if left untreated. Whether it’s behind walls, under flooring, in attics, or inside HVAC systems, mold can compromise indoor air quality and potentially cause structural damage to your property. Understanding how to identify and eliminate mold is essential for maintaining a safe, healthy, and comfortable living environment. What Causes Mold Growth in Homes? Mold develops when moisture accumulates in areas with poor ventilation. Common causes include roof leaks, plumbing issues, flooding, condensation, and high indoor humidity levels. Areas such as basements, bathrooms, kitchens, crawl spaces, and attics are especially vulnerable. When moisture remains trapped for extended periods, mold spores begin to grow and spread.
